List of Iowa Hawkeyes men's basketball seasons

This is a list of seasons completed by the Iowa Hawkeyes men's basketball program since the team became a varsity sport in 1901.[1] The program began competing in the Big Ten Conference in 1908.[2]

^A. O'Connor coached the last 11 games of the 1950 season, going 6–5 and 5–5 in Big Ten play. Harrison, who started the season, went 9–2 and 1–1 in conference.
^B. Iowa's original 1995–96 record was 23–9 (11–7 Big Ten), but the NCAA awarded Iowa a win by forfeit for the January 3, 1996 game at Purdue, originally an 85–61 loss, due to NCAA violations by Purdue.[3][4]
